发明名称 Imaging device, colorimetry device, and image forming apparatus
摘要 An imaging device includes: a sensor unit that is arranged at a predetermined position inside a casing, and that images a subject outside the casing through an opening portion, with a part of an imaging region, while imaging a reference chart with another part of the imaging region; and a light absorption member that is arranged in an optical path of light from a illumination light source toward a specular-reflection position from which specular-reflection light of the illumination light source is entered to the sensor unit, in the imaging range. The light absorption member has at least a first surface on which light from the illumination light source toward the specular-reflection position is irradiated, and a second surface that faces to the first surface, and reflected light that has been reflected on the first surface and then on the second surface is further directed toward the first surface.

主权项 1. An imaging device comprising: a casing that includes an opening portion; a reference chart that is arranged at a different position from the opening portion of the casing; a sensor unit that is arranged at a predetermined position inside the casing, and that images a subject outside the casing through the opening portion, with a part of an imaging region, while imaging the reference chart with another part of the imaging region; an illumination light source that illuminates at least the imaging region of the sensor unit; and a light absorption member that is arranged in an optical path of light from the illumination light source toward a specular-reflection position, when a position from which specular-reflection light of the illumination light source is entered to the sensor unit, in the imaging range of the sensor unit is the specular-reflection position, wherein the light absorption member has at least a first surface on which light from the illumination light source toward the specular-reflection position is irradiated, and a second surface that faces to the first surface, and reflected light that has been reflected on the first surface and then on the second surface is further directed toward the first surface.
